Former NFL quarterback Philip Rivers, a father of ten and grandfather of one, made a surprising return to professional football this past weekend. After a five-year retirement, Rivers stepped in as the starting quarterback for the Indianapolis Colts, the team he last played for in two thousand twenty. His unexpected comeback was due to a series of injuries sidelining the Colts regular starters. Despite the short notice and the long break from the game, Rivers performed better than many expected, completing eighteen of twenty-seven passes for one hundred twenty yards, including one touchdown and one interception. While the Colts ultimately lost a close game to the Seattle Seahawks, eighteen to sixteen, Rivers effort was notable given the circumstances.
